There are loads of differing sizes of camellias available. Depending upon the cultivar as to what height, width they grow to. Several of the normal grade would be nigh on a metre, but not particularly full. Then there are the advanced grades, which have been grown on in special bags and could be up to several years old. Of course, you get what you pay for and some of these larger grades could be anything from about $70 odd to probably about $180 ish. Big difference.
